Chabot blazer Zharia Dixon had two top-five finishes at the CCCAA State Track and Field Championships at Mt. SAC in Walnut. The former East Bay Athletic League sensation was third in the 100 meters in a time of 11.93 seconds and fifth in the 200 (25.21)."Zharia Dixon had a phenomenal day," Chabot coach Kyle Robinson said, adding that Dixon, a Dublin High graduate, is set to sign with CSU San Bernardino.Chabot also had a big highlight in the pole vault, as Andie Aymond broke her own school record with a mark of 11 feet, 3 3/4, finishing third.Robinson was thrilled with the season overall, especially because it gave athletes who waited out the COVID lost season a chance to shine on a big stage."We had a great year, awesome, a lot of strong performances. ... It was great to seem them finally have a chance to compete for Chabot," he said, aware that many of his top competitors will be transferring to four-year schools.Chabot was also bolstered in the women's sprints by Giovanna Duley's eighth in the 200 (25.80) and Masina Mayo's seventh in the 100 (12.15). Ariana Chavez was seventh in the 800 in a time of 2:22.92.The Chabot women finished tied for 16th in the team standings with 21 points.Men's track and fieldThe Chabot men's 4x100-meter relay team blazed to a fourth-place finish at the CCCAA State Track and Feld Championships at Mt. SAC in Walnut.The unit of Zion Mayo, Shamil Youngblood, Devin Walker and Obinna Elendu was timed in a season-best of 41.22 seconds.Mayo also finished ninth in the 100 (10.58), improving his season-best time, and eighth in the 200 (22.14).Nico Melendres was sixth in the 800 (1:53.78) after entering the big meet with the No. 2 time in the state of 1:51.49. Jacob Lawrence, who has signed with Portland State, was seventh in the 5,000 (15:12.57).The Chabot men's team finished tied for 18th in the team standings.
